This week on the Spiritual Forum host Rev. Carol and guest Tams Nicholson (Executive Director of All-Creatures, Biblical Theology & Care of Creation expert) explore the powerful concept of transcending our current culture of death to embrace an evolutionary new paradigm of compassion and mercy for all – bringing Heaven to Earth. Discover insights into liberation theology, the Golden Rule of all faiths, Judeo-Christian ethics, scripture interpretation, the vital care of creation, and a rising consciousness towards universal compassion – the "Homo Ahimsa." Tams also shares her journey from atheism to a practicing Third Order Franciscan and how her organization, All-Creatures, is a spiritual and educational resource for everyone. Bio - Tams Nicholson is the Executive Director of All-Creatures.org of the Mary T. and Frank L. Hoffman Family Foundation. She currently resides in Michigan and is a compassionate animal rights leader with a proven record of success in both the profit and non-profit sectors. Ms. Nicholson holds a B.S. in Psychology and is a former SURP scholar at the University of Georgia. She completed Master’s level courses in biblical theology with a focus on liberation theology, and ministry courses with a focus on care of creation. She is a professed 3rd order Franciscan and a most recently a 2022 graduate of Father Richard Rohr’s Living School at the Center for Action and Contemplation in New Mexico. She holds certifications in the fields of leadership, somatic attachment therapy, disability, instructional technology, prevention, advocacy and disaster services. Ms. Nicholson adopted an ethical vegan lifestyle in 2008.
